Achankovil Sree Dharmasastha Temple History and Significance

The Achankovil Sree Dharmasastha Temple is one of the five important temples dedicated to Shasta in Kerala. The idol is believed to have been consecrated by Parashurama. The temple is known for curing poisonous snakebites and is administered by the Travancore Devaswom Board.

Achankovil Sree Dharmasastha Temple Pooja Timing

Pooja Name Timings
Usha Pooja 5:30 AM
Pantheeradi Pooja 8:00 AM
Ucha Pooja 12:00 PM
Athazha Pooja 7:30 PM

How to Reach Achankovil Sree Dharmasastha Temple

  • By Road:

  • Achankovil is well-connected by road to major towns in Kerala. State Transport Buses and private taxis operate regularly from Punalur, Kollam, and nearby towns.

  • By Train:

  • Nearest railway stations: Punalur Railway Station and Kollam Junction. From these stations, buses or taxis are available to Achankovil.

  • By Air:

  • Nearest airport: Trivandrum International Airport. From the airport, you can take a taxi or bus to Punalur via connecting cities.

Achankovil Sree Dharmasastha Temple Visitor Information & Tips

Best time to visit (season/months):

November to February. Avoid the monsoon season (June to September) due to landslides and heavy rainfall. Winters provide pleasant weather for temple visits.


Achankovil Sree Dharmasastha Temple Interesting Facts

  • Legends Beliefs
    The temple is famous for its association with curing snakebites. The deity is considered a great physician, and the right palm of the Shasta idol holds sandalwood paste and holy water, believed to have medicinal properties. The temple opens at night if necessary to help those bitten by snakes.
  • Deities and Sub Deities
    The principal deity of the temple is Shasta, depicted as a householder with his two consorts, Purna and Pushkala. Subordinate deities include Bhagavati, Maalikapurathamma, Durga, Nagaraja, Nagayakshi, Ganesha, Kartikeya, Karuppu Sami, Karuppayi Amma, Cheppanimundan, Chappanimaadan, Madanthevan, Kalamadan, Kochattinarayanan, Singali Bhootathan, and Arukola.
  • Offerings
    Devotees offer sandalwood paste and holy water as prasadam. Those bitten by snakes are given sandalwood paste as medicine and need to stay at the temple for three or five days, depending on the severity of the poison.
  • Architecture
    The temple follows Dravidian architecture and faces east. It is located near the banks of the Achankovil River in the Kollam district of Kerala.
  • Festivals
    The Mandala Puja is an important festival held from the first to the tenth day of the Malayalam month of Dhanu (December-January). Revathi Puja is another main festival in the Malayalam month of Makaram (January-February). The temple also conducts the Therottam (chariot festival), Karuppanoottu, and Karuppanthullal during festival times.
  • Religious Practices
    The temple follows traditional Hindu rituals and practices. Devotees can call for help at any time by ringing the temple bell, and the priests will assist them. The temple's rituals and festivals have similarities to Tamil traditions.
